服务器配置

发布时间:2020-04-03 09:30:02 作者:shitboss 阅读量:2390

服务器配置
很多主流专用应用服务器提供一套固定服务,这些服务不能扩展或减少。然而,JBoss AS并不是一个提供一套固定服务的应用服务器。JBoss AS的设计理念可随用户的需要而做调整。JBoss AS的内核是一个微容器,用户仅需将应用程序所需的服务插入此基础体系结构,即可具备在服务器上运行少量组件的优势。该方法能够减少服务器的内存印记并且可以使它的启动和运行速度更快。运行少量服务不用担心由绑定到计算机端口的服务引起的安全漏洞问题。
图1-5指出了微容器在JVM上的运行方式以及不同应用服务器的服务插入微容器的方式,然后应用程序代码被部署到服务器中使用各种服务。
当启动JBoss AS时,也总会启动一个服务器配置。一个服务器配置是在应用服务器的server目录下的目录结构。server目录包含代码、库和一组服务和服务器启动时运行的应用程序的配置文件。
JBoss AS提供了可以用来作为起始点的服务器配置。用户可选择一个最接近自己需要的服务器配置,然后添加、删除或配置必要服务。一些随标准安装程序一起提供的功能很少使用,经常会被删除。
JBoss AS的二进制分布包有3种配置:default、minnimal和all。每个配置的根目录是一个在JBoss AS目录结构的server目录下的子目录。
二进制分布的配置可以定制,同时也应该定制。安装程序创建了一个定制的配置。
表1-3总结了可用于二进制JBoss AS分布的3种配置
本节中提到了能在一个或多个服务器配置中存在的文件。如果一个文件只存在于一个特定的服务器配置中,那么是特指该配置。例如,以下文件只能存在于all服务器配置中:
server/all/depioy/cluster/ cluster-jboss-beans.xml
如果该文件存在于多服务器配置中,那么在提到它时,使用xxx服务器配置目录。例如,以下文件存在于default和all配置:
理解了配置的含义后,下面来看看配置的目录结构是什么。
 

***本网站图片,文字之类版权申明,因为网站可以由注册用户自行上传图片或文字,本网站无法鉴别所上传图片或文字的知识版权,如果侵犯,请及时通知我们,本网站将在第一时间及时删除。

我要评论

  热门标签

爱秒云
Catfish(鲶鱼) Blog V 4.7.3